What Is Hire Purchase?

Hire purchase is a financing method enabling businesses to acquire machinery like punching machines by paying in instalments over a specified period. Ownership transfers to the buyer after completing the final payment. This approach combines the benefits of leasing and direct purchase, offering immediate equipment access while spreading costs over time. As an asset finance strategy, hire purchase is commonly facilitated through finance companies or an asset finance broker, ensuring tailored repayment plans. It empowers businesses to upgrade machinery without affecting liquidity.

Interest Rates And Terms Of Hire Purchase Agreements

Comparing interest rates and contract terms is critical to securing a cost-effective hire purchase deal. Fixed interest rates enable predictable monthly instalments, simplifying expense planning. Longer repayment terms lower monthly payments but may increase the total cost due to interest accrual. Shorter terms reduce overall expenditure but require higher monthly payments. Collaborating with an asset finance broker helps identify agreements with favourable terms tailored to our business goals.

Documentation Required For Hire Purchase

We ensure all necessary documentation is prepared in advance. Lenders typically request proof of business identity, such as registration certificates, as well as financial statements like balance sheets and income records. These documents demonstrate the company’s financial stability.

Detailed equipment information, including specifications and purchase price, may also be needed. For businesses with limited credit history, additional guarantees or collateral might be required, depending on the lender’s policies. Accuracy in documentation expedites approval and helps avoid delays in securing the hire purchase.

What are the risks of hire purchase?

The main risks of hire purchase include the potential for higher overall costs due to interest and penalties for missed payments. Ensure repayment terms align with your budget and income cycles to avoid financial strain.
